Ultimate Bass/Hydrate20
Day On The Water Contest
August 1 – August 15th


Ultimate Bass and the Hydrate20 Pro Staff will be holding a contest for the next two weeks for all customers that buy 3 cases of Hydrate product from August 1 to August 15. Ultimate Bass will draw 10 winners to spend a day on the water bass fishing with one of the Hydrate pro staff members in a team bass fishing tournament. The winners will be determined by the most combined weight of 5 bass for that day.

Fishing will take place on Folsom Lake on a weekday to be announced this fall. The winner (highest weight) will win a co-angler entry fee to a FLW Outdoors 2008 Stren Series Tournament.

Here is what you have to do:

Purchase 3 full cases of Hydrate20 water and send your dated sales receipt along with your contact information to:

Ultimate Bass Hydrate20 Contest
8556 Yellowtail Way
Antelope, CA 95843


ALL RECEIPTS MUST BE POST MARKED NO LATER THAN AUGUST 31, 2007.

You can submit one entry for every 3 cases of water you purchase during the two week contest.
